[PATCH v5 10/13] coresight: Make refcount a property of the connection

Mike Leach mike.leach at linaro.org
Wed Apr 12 08:57:15 PDT 2023


On Tue, 4 Apr 2023 at 16:52, James Clark <james.clark at arm.com> wrote:
>
> This removes the need to do an additional lookup for the total number
> of ports used and also removes the need to allocate an array of
> refcounts which is just another representation of a connection array.
>
> This was only used for link type devices, for regular devices a single
> refcount on the coresight device is used.
>
> There is a both an input and output refcount in case two link type
> devices are connected together so that they don't overwrite each other's
> counts.
>
